Mastering the Art of Calculating Copper Ore Prices: A Step-by-Step Guide
Copper is a vital component of many industries, making it an invaluable metal in the global market. Understanding how to calculate copper ore prices is essential for both buyers and sellers to ensure fair transactions and maximize profits. This step-by-step guide will provide an overview of the key factors and methodologies involved in calculating copper ore prices.
Step 1: Understanding copper ore grades
Copper ore grades determine the concentration of copper within a specific ore sample. The grade is usually expressed as a percentage or in parts per million (ppm) of copper metal per ton of ore. The higher the grade, the more valuable the ore is, as it contains higher copper content.
Step 2: Determining the copper content
To calculate the copper content, multiply the copper ore grade by the weight of the ore. For example, if the grade is 1% and the weight of the ore is 1,000 tons, then the copper content would be 1% x 1,000 tons = 10 tons of copper in the ore.
Step 3: Identifying impurities
Copper ore often contains impurities such as sulfur, arsenic, and other elements that can affect its quality and price. It is crucial to identify and quantify these impurities to determine the actual copper content.
Step 4: Processing costs
Processing costs refer to the expenses involved in extracting copper from the ore. These costs include mining, transportation, milling, and refining. Understanding the processing costs helps determine the overall value of the copper ore.
Step 5: Worldwide copper prices
The global copper market undergoes price fluctuations due to supply and demand dynamics, economic conditions, geopolitical factors, and other variables. Stay updated with market trends and monitor global copper prices to assess the potential value of your copper ore.
Step 6: Calculating the value
To calculate the value of copper ore, multiply the copper content by the global copper price and subtract the processing costs. For example, if the copper content is 10 tons, the global copper price is $5,000 per ton, and processing costs amount to $1,000 per ton, the value of the copper ore would be (10 tons x $5,000) - (10 tons x $1,000) = $40,000.
Step 7: Negotiations and market factors
The final price of the copper ore may still undergo negotiations with potential buyers or sellers. Other market factors, such as the proximity of the mine to transportation infrastructure, local regulations, and political stability, can also influence the negotiated price.
In conclusion, mastering the art of calculating copper ore prices requires a comprehensive understanding of copper grades, impurities, processing costs, global market trends, and negotiation skills. By following this step-by-step guide, both buyers and sellers can ensure fair and profitable transactions. However, it is important to keep in mind that these calculations serve as a starting point, and real-world market dynamics may impact the actual price of copper ore.
